But how does solar power work? Solar power cells, sometimes called photovoltaic cells, are responsible for collecting the photon energy found in visible infrared rays of sunlight. These solar power cells are housed in a series of non-reflective glass mirrors, which are typically placed on your business' or residence's rooftop or on a collector on the ground with a good view of the sun.

The energy collected in solar power cells are transferred as DC electrical power into a solar power cell inverter. The inverter changes the energy into AC electrical power, which is immediately usable in your home or business. On cloudy days and during the nighttime, your solar power cell system draws on excess energy collected during sunny days and stored in batteries.

Did you know that a solar power cell home or business can even make you money? Sometimes excess solar power cell energy is too much even to be stored in batteries, and so it's put into your utility meter and sent back to your local utility plant. This solar power cell excess surge earns you a credit with the utility company!

In 2005, scientists revealed a spray-on plastic version of solar power cell energy. These spray-on solar power cells make use of nanotechnology that capture and store the energy found in the invisible infrared rays in sunlight.

While previous solar power cells have worked with the energy found in visible infrared rays of sunlight, these spray-on solar power cells take advantage of an entirely new spectrum of solar power. As invisible infrared rays of sunlight are emitted so long as the sun is in the sky, spray-on solar power cells work to collect energy even on cloudy days!
